Just started this to test and the first thing that hit me is the really obnoxious film grain.
Not only does it make it hard to see and I find it annoying AS FUCK in any game that has
it for whatever reason, it can make DLSS perform worse.

So if you are like me and prefer your games clean and crisp do this shit:

Quote:

Just create an Engine.ini file in the path: \AppData\Local\Banishers Ghosts of New Eden\Saved\Config\Windows, with these commands:

[SystemSettings]

r.BloomQuality=5
r.Tonemapper.GrainQuantization=0
r.MaxAnisotropy=16
r.DepthOfFieldQuality=6
r.Tonemapper.Quality=1
r.SceneColorFringeQuality=0

This is NOT clean and crisp at all, and it won't be until you also disable the single worse modern gaming bane - TAA! Also, why on earth did you keep another idiotic graphics thing - depth of field?? Our eyes already blur the parts of the image they do not focus on directly and if I move my eyes to focus at the background then I want to actually see things clearly there and not all blurred out. So, for truly clean and crisp looks you need to add the following to the ini file (assuming "Anti-aliasing / Upsampling" is set as "TAA" in game menu):
Code:
r.DepthOfFieldQuality=0
r.AntiAliasingMethod=0
